Fostering Creativity
To foster creativity : remove barrier and set
up a culture that stimulates creativity.
The creative person generates new ideas
and the manager can turns them into
profits.
Creativity depends on creativite qualities, a
supportive environment and opportunity.

Under this the following
are the informational
roles
The recipient role: Which
relates to receiving the
information from their
superiors
The Disseminator Role:
Which relates to passing
the information to the
subordinates
